Phoenix aka Vex, please tell us, did you finish working on the currency issue, making gold account bound? I was pretty sure this was one of your many projects, and would like some feedback. I haven't heard anything since the 15th anniversary party.
I honestly have no idea what is on the schedule for UO now. The accounting back-end for the Fortune's Fire casino was designed to be expandable, so that it could form the basis for the virtual currency conversion.

Also I knew it was possible you were adding some form of Texas Hold'Em to the Fire Island Casino, will that still happen?
That is something I argued with myself over whether it should be done. It's definitely something I would have liked to do, but: 1> It would have taken ten times as much work to build than it did to make the player-versus-the-house table games; 2> The audience for it likely would not have been broad enough to justify the investment; and 3> There's the basic question of why would we build a modern card game into UO instead of working directly on the core game.
